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Tuba City
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Storm Chaser Crews
Out-of-town 'experts' swarm after weather events, demand cash upfront for 'emergency' patches, then vanish without completing quality work.
Bait-and-Switch Pricing
Ultra-low initial quote to win the job, then 'discover' hidden damage requiring 2-3x more money once work begins.
Substandard Materials
Charge premium prices for cheap or wrong roofing materials (e.g., asphalt shingles billed as architectural).
Phantom Warranties
Promise 20-50 year warranties that don't exist or are worthless without proof of manufacturer backing.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Ask for a certificate of insurance (COI) listing general liability ($1M+), workers' comp, and your project as additional insured. Call the insurer to verify it's current and matches.
Licensing
Arizona roofers need a CR-11 Roofer license from the Arizona Registrar of Contractors (ROC). Search by name or license # at roc.az.gov/lookup – confirm active status and no complaints.
References
Request 3-5 recent Coconino County jobs similar to yours. Call references to ask about work quality, timeliness, cleanup, and if they'd hire again.
